Senate Constituency no. 42 (Polish: Okręg wyborczy nr 42 do Senatu) is a single-member constituency for the Senate of Poland comprising five districts of the city of Warsaw: Praga-Południe, Praga-Północ, Rembertów, Targówek, Wesoła.[3] Incumbent senator is Marek Borowski (Civic Platform) elected in 2023 parliamentary election.[4] He has held the seat for four terms in a row since the constituency was established in 2011.[4][5][6][7]
